Iran’s Foreign Minister Abbas Araghchi is scheduled to visit Moscow later this week to discuss recent nuclear talks with the United States that took place in Oman. Araghchi met with US Middle East envoy Steve Witkoff in Muscat on Saturday, marking the highest-level contact between the two countries on nuclear issues since the 2015 nuclear deal fell apart.

Both Iran and the US described the meeting as “constructive.” Foreign Ministry spokesman Esmaeil Baqaei said Araghchi’s Moscow trip was planned in advance and will serve as a chance to go over the key points from the Muscat discussions. The meeting in Oman came just weeks after US President Donald Trump sent a letter to Iran’s Supreme Leader Ayatollah Ali Khamenei, expressing interest in reopening nuclear negotiations, but also warning of possible military consequences if Iran refuses. Russia and China, both key allies of Iran, have also been in talks with Tehran recently regarding its nuclear program. Russia welcomed the Iran-US talks and stressed the need for a peaceful solution, warning that military conflict would have disastrous global consequences.The next round of Iran-US nuclear talks is set to take place in Rome on Saturday, April 19. Iran has yet to confirm the location, but the Dutch foreign minister and diplomatic sources said that the upcoming discussions would be held in the Italian capital.
